Cut the potatoes into bite-size pieces, roughly chop the onion, roughly chop the carrots (peeled) and roughly chop the garlic
Heat a stock pot with a medium heat and add in the olive oil
After a couple of minutes, add in the chopped onion, carrot and garlic, mix continuously, after 3 to 4 minutes and the onion is translucent, add in the paprika and dried thyme, quickly mix together, then add in the chopped potatoes, canned pumpkin puree and season with sea salt & black pepper, mix together, then add in the broth and raise to a high heat
Once it comes to a boil, place a lid on the stock pot and lower to a low-medium heat
After 15 to 20 minutes and the potatoes are just cooked through, you can always pierce them with a toothpick to ensure they are done, remove the pan from the heat
Add in the lemon juice, then using a hand blender, puree the ingredients until you get a smooth creamy texture, if your soup is too thick, add in more broth
Transfer the soup into shallow bowls, garnish with a dollop of Greek yogurt and some toasted pumpkin seeds, enjoy!
